Traffic stops lead to multiple arrests
Geraldton police have charged three people after recent traffic stops allegedly uncovered drugs, drug paraphernalia and a knife.
A 43-year-old Geraldton woman was charged with possession of a prohibited weapon after police allegedly found a knife during a vehicle search on Zimmri Street, Karloo, about 3am on Friday.
At about 10.30 that night police allegedly found a small amount of cannabis after searching a passenger in a Nissan sedan they had stopped on Tramway Road, Waggrakine.
A 33-year-old Waggrakine woman was charged with possession of a prohibited drug.
Earlier today, a 27-year-old Geraldton woman was charged with possessing drug paraphernalia after police allegedly found a meth pipe while searching a vehicle on Alexander Street, Utakarra.
All will face Geraldton Magistrate’s Court at a later date.
